When it comes to day trips around Anchorage, Alaska, Hatcher’s Pass stands is a prime destination, offering an excellent mix of history, geological wonders, beautiful vistas, and outdoor activities. 

Stretching over the picturesque Talkeetna Mountains, Hatcher’s Pass road offers a scenic route between Willow and Palmer during the summer season. The 60-mile road travels through meadows, forests, and tundra, before reaching Hatcher’s Pass at 3,800 feet and descending back down.

Nestled in the heart of Alaska's rugged wilderness, Denali National Park is a haven for adventurers and nature enthusiasts alike. Boasting 6 million acres of unspoiled landscape, this sprawling natural reserve offers awe-inspiring vistas, robust wildlife populations, and diverse ecosystems. From towering snow-capped mountains to lush forests, Denali National Park provides an unrivaled hiking and camping experience that is a must-do for any Alaska adventure vacation.
